In my app i have a lot of "normal" HTTP errors (e.g. 404 when no "object" found etc...).
It's a pain to alway surround API call with try / catch (or then / catch) to avoid code crash when a simple if(response.ok) will be enough.
I added "disableThrowOnError" option to remove the throw error behavior on fetch-http-client.
Default value is false, then the current behavior remain unchanged.
